How do I use the DosFileAttributes class?

This example show you how to use the DosFileAttributes class to get file attribute that support DOS file system. This class extends the BasicFileAttributes class. Using the DosFileAttributes class we can read file attributes using isArchive(), isHidden(), isReadOnly() and isSystem() methods.

Let’s see the code snippet below:

package org.kodejava.io;

import java.nio.file.Files;
import java.nio.file.Path;
import java.nio.file.Paths;
import java.nio.file.attribute.DosFileAttributes;

public class DosFileAttributeExample {
    public static void main(String[] args) throws Exception {
        String path = "D:/resources/data.txt";

        Path file = Paths.get(path);
        DosFileAttributes attr = Files.readAttributes(file, DosFileAttributes.class);

        System.out.println("isArchive()  = " + attr.isArchive());
        System.out.println("isHidden()   = " + attr.isHidden());
        System.out.println("isReadOnly() = " + attr.isReadOnly());
        System.out.println("isSystem()   = " + attr.isSystem());
    }
}

The output of the code snippet:

isArchive()  = true
isHidden()   = false
isReadOnly() = false
isSystem()   = false

How do I set the value of file attributes?

This code snippet show you an example on how to set the value of file attributes. Here we will set the DosFileAttributes. To set the value of file attributes we use the Files.setAttributes() method. To set DosFileAttributes we can use the following attributes: "dos:archive", "dos:hidden", "dos:readonly" and "dos:system".

For details let’s see the code snippet below:

package org.kodejava.io;

import java.nio.file.Files;
import java.nio.file.Path;
import java.nio.file.Paths;
import java.nio.file.attribute.DosFileAttributes;

public class UpdateDosFileAttributesExample {
    public static void main(String[] args) throws Exception {
        String path = "D:/resources/data.txt";
        Path file = Paths.get(path);

        // Get current Dos file attributes and print it.
        DosFileAttributes attr = Files.readAttributes(file, DosFileAttributes.class);
        printAttributes(attr);

        // Set a new file attributes.
        Files.setAttribute(file, "dos:archive", false);
        Files.setAttribute(file, "dos:hidden", false);
        Files.setAttribute(file, "dos:readonly", false);
        Files.setAttribute(file, "dos:system", false);

        // Read the newly set file attributes and print it.
        attr = Files.readAttributes(file, DosFileAttributes.class);
        printAttributes(attr);
    }

    /**
     * Print the DosFileAttributes information.
     *
     * @param attr DosFileAttributes.
     */
    private static void printAttributes(DosFileAttributes attr) {
        System.out.println("isArchive()  = " + attr.isArchive());
        System.out.println("isHidden()   = " + attr.isHidden());
        System.out.println("isReadOnly() = " + attr.isReadOnly());
        System.out.println("isSystem()   = " + attr.isSystem());
        System.out.println("----------------------------------------");
    }
}

The output of the code snippet:

isArchive()  = true
isHidden()   = true
isReadOnly() = true
isSystem()   = true
----------------------------------------
isArchive()  = false
isHidden()   = false
isReadOnly() = false
isSystem()   = false
----------------------------------------
